Stay Active
Whether you used to play sports at a competitive level or simply enjoy getting out and moving on a regular basis, a disruption to your activity level due to chronic pain can have a negative impact on your physical and mental health. Fortunately, engaging in gentle, approved exercise has been shown to aid in chronic pain management. With the approval of a healthcare professional, try a few different activities, such as:
• A gentle yoga routine
• Going for a walk
• A low-impact activity like water aerobics
Explore Innovative Sports Medicine Technology
If you’re a former athlete, you’re probably familiar with the benefits of using electrical muscle stimulation to improve your athletic performance. However, you might be surprised to learn that this technology may be incredibly helpful for those living with chronic pain. A TENS muscle stimulator can be used to disrupt pain signals from the brain by stimulating sensory nerves with safe electric pulses. Simply attach the adhesive electrodes to the affected area, power up your device, and choose a program targeted to your needs.

Manage Symptoms with a Massage
Massage therapy offers numerous benefits that may improve symptoms of chronic pain, such as:
• Reducing tight or stiff muscles
• Prompting endorphin release
• Increasing circulation
• Disruption of the pain cycle
